From 2e8c0c872f99276602f9cd0daf06bfaf11832a08 Mon Sep 17 00:00:00 2001 From: David Shah Date: Wed, 4 Jul 2018 13:04:31 +0200 Subject: Add NPNR_ASSERT_FALSE, use in bitstream.cc Signed-off-by: David Shah --- ice40/bitstream.cc |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'ice40') diff --git a/ice40/bitstream.cc b/ice40/bitstream.cc index 33c4d97b..98a7a0e4 100644 --- a/ice40/bitstream.cc +++ b/ice40/bitstream.cc @@ -36,7 +36,7 @@ const ConfigEntryPOD &find_config(const TileInfoPOD &tile, const std::string &na return tile.entries[i]; } } - NPNR_ASSERT(false); + NPNR_ASSERT_FALSE("unable to find config bit " + name); } std::tuple get_ieren(const BitstreamInfoPOD &bi, int8_t x, int8_t y, int8_t z) @@ -124,7 +124,7 @@ void write_asc(const Context *ctx, std::ostream &out) out << ".device 5k" << std::endl; break; default: - NPNR_ASSERT(false); + NPNR_ASSERT_FALSE("unsupported device type"); } // Set pips for (auto pip : ctx->getPips()) { -- cgit v1.2.3